Documenting the Accident

Documentation is an essential element of any accident case. The law relies on evidence, whether it's photos of the scene of the accident witness statements or medical records that record injuries and ongoing treatment, to determine the cause of an accident. This is especially crucial when seeking compensation from the at-fault party for damages like those that result from pain and suffering. Documentation is crucial for an equitable settlement since memories fade and stories alter with time.

If you're able, it's a good idea to take pictures of the scene of the crash as soon as possible. This is especially useful when determining the reason for the accident. Things to look for include skid marks or traffic signals, car damage, weather conditions and the exact location of the crash.

Another piece of documentation that is extremely beneficial is video footage of the accident. This will aid in determining the truth about what happened during the accident and reveal any possible conflict. It is recommended to speak with witnesses at the scene of the accident. This will give you and your lawyer another pair of eyes and ears to assist with the case. It's not always feasible to do this as people aren't always on the lookout when an accident occurs. Seeking Medical Attention

Although a car crash can cause discomfort, it could also cause damage to internal organs. It is important to seek medical attention immediately to ensure that your injuries are appropriately diagnosed and treated. This is crucial to prove the causation of your accident which is crucial to winning your case.

You should also see your doctor if you are experiencing mild symptoms, since many injuries are not apparent immediately after an accident. Our clients have reported that many of the most serious complaints began as minor niggles but progressed into more serious health issues. It is also essential to record each injury you're suffering and the various ways your injury has impacted your life, as it can be used to calculate damages, including future medical bills that are expected and lost income due to missing work, reduced earning potential, and suffering and pain.

It is also important to inform your insurance company and the other occupants in your vehicle of any medical treatment you've received. This could impact the amount of compensation you receive. Certain insurance policies offer additional coverage for medical expenses which is primary to private health insurance - referred to as medpay. Consequently, you are likely to want to learn more about your own policy and whether this kind of coverage is provided.

It is advised to avoid making statements at the crash scene that can be misinterpreted and used against you. It is easy for people in the heat of the moment to lose their cool and say something that can later be used to make an allegation that you are lying about your injuries or that you are fabricating them.

Contacting an attorney

After a long and exhausting day, you're stopped at a red-light when another driver crashes into your car. Both of you leave your cars to evaluate the damage. Both of you are safe and your vehicles appear to be in good repair. So, you decide you're able to make a claim through your insurance companies and save yourself the hassle of calling police or an attorney.

The problem with this approach is that it may be difficult to receive the total amount of compensation due to you for your injuries and other crash-related losses. Insurance companies for cars are well known for denying or reducing claims of accident victims. They do this by examining your injuries and the seriousness of the accident, and then reducing the settlement amount offered. An experienced lawyer for car accidents is experienced in these strategies and can combat them.

A lawyer will also have access to resources you don't like a local database of traffic cameras, contact details for witnesses and other documentation. They also have the knowledge and the ability to represent the at-fault insurers in negotiations or when necessary in court.

Your lawyer can also visit the scene of the accident and collect any evidence that may prove that there was a responsibility. They will often take photos and converse with other parties who were involved in the incident, including any witnesses. This step is important because it establishes the link between your injuries and the negligence of the other party.

Finally, your attorney will ensure that you have sufficient insurance coverage to cover the full extent of your accident-related expenses. This includes not only the cost of medical expenses and lost wages, but additionally other damages like pain and suffering, loss of consortium, and much more.
